Supervised Classification Tool (so-called wxIClass) is a GUI application which allows to generate spectral signatures for an image by allowing the user to outline regions of interest. The resulting signature file can be used as input for i.maxlik or as a seed signature file for i.cluster (cited from i.class manual). See the manual.

Supervised Classification Tool is available in GRASS 7 from the menu File → Imagery → Classify image → Interactive input for supervised classification

In GRASS 7 the tool is also available from the command line as stand-alone application (g.gui.iclass).
Core features
wxIClass currently allows to:
- create training areas (using vector digitizer)
- show histograms for each band and class (category)
- show coincidence plots for each band
- show raster cells that match training areas (within the number of standard deviations specified)
- specify color of class
- write signature file
- import/export vector map with training areas
